St. Faiths Rural District and its neighbour Aylsham Rural District were rural districts in Norfolk, England from 1894 to 1935.

They were formed under the Local Government Act 1894 based on rural sanitary districts of the same names, and lay to the north of Norwich.

Image:640px-St Faiths and Aylsham RDs 1894.png


The separate rural districts 1894-1935

In 1935 the whole of St. Faiths Rural District and the southern part of Aylsham RD were merged to form St. Faiths and Aylsham Rural District. Changes to the border with Norwich County Borough were made in 1907, 1951 and 1968.

In 1974, the merged district was abolished under the Local Government Act 1972, and became part of the non-metropolitan Broadland District.
